Secure Your Home Safe With Regular Gutter Cleaning

Clogged gutters may cause a variety of problems for your home. Leaves, debris, and other materials can pile up in your gutters over time, hindering the proper flow of water. This can lead to a host of issues, including foundation damage, roof leaks, and even pest infestations. Regular gutter cleaning is an vital part of home maintenance that can help avoid these problems from occurring. By removing debris from your gutters, you ensure that water drains freely away from your house, protecting it from damage.

A clean gutter system also improves the aesthetic of your home.

Here are a few reasons why regular gutter cleaning is important:

  • Prevents foundation damage
  • Shields your roof from leaks
  • Reduces the risk of pest infestations
  • Ensures a clean and desirable home exterior

Keep in mind scheduling professional gutter cleaning in least twice a year, or more frequently if you live in an area with thick tree cover.

De-clutter the Clutter: The Benefits of Gutter Maintenance

A clean gutter system is essential for your home's structural integrity. Gutters are designed to lead rainwater away from your roof, avoiding potential damage. Over time, gutters can become filled with leaves, debris, and other items. This presence of clutter can cause a variety of problems.

A common consequence of clogged gutters is moisture problems. When rainwater can't drain properly, it may back up and pool around your house. This can damage the structure of your home, creating costly repairs.

Moreover, clogged gutters can attract pests like mosquitoes. These creatures seek out standing water and shelter in overgrown gutters.

Maintaining your gutters regularly is an significant part of home care.
